Court Remands Journalist Agba Jalingo In Kuje Prison

Agba Jalingo, a journalist, has been remanded in prison on the order of a Federal High Court, in Abuja.

The Federal Capital Territory (FCT) Police Command charged Jalingo before the court for allegedly defaming Elizabeth Ayade, the wife of Frank Ayade, a sibling to Cross River State Governor, Ben Ayade.

Jalingo was arrested in August 2022, after Police operatives laid siege to his Lagos residence for allegedly defaming the character of Elizabeth.

In the case filed before the Federal High Court in Abuja, on December 6, 2022, the Police claimed a publication by the journalist against Elizabeth was false and was released to cause her annoyance, ill will, and insult.

During court Proceedings on Monday, Justice Zainab Bage Abubakar ordered the embattled publisher of CrossRiverWatch remanded in Kuje prison until Thursday.
